Carbon and aluminum wheels of 20-inch size have several differences. An analysis of these differences can help you make the right choice. 20-inch carbon wheels are light, durable, and stiff. Aluminum wheels are sturdy and durable. Weight The key difference between carbon and aluminum is the weight of the wheels. The wheels of a bike are rotating weight. It increases inertia. The more rotating weight, the more effort the rider has to put in to overcome it. When climbing and accelerating, a lighter wheel can make pedaling easy. If you make the switch from aluminum to carbon will notice a significant difference in the speed of their bike
